Web14 de mar. de 2024 · To protect one’s assets from Medicaid’s asset limit and Estate Recovery, one must have purchased and received long-term care benefits from a Qualified Long-Term Care Insurance Policy, also called a Partnership Policy. For each dollar the insurance policy pays out for long-term care, a dollar will be protected from Medicaid.
